                      #70
                      I've done some more diggin into this.

                      615hk -> 606 hp

                      Now the turbo is quite large, on par with a GT3582. Without spending ages trying to find the correct compressor maps here is a GT3582



                      At 1.6 bar or a Pressure Ratio of 2.6 the turbo is pretty well spot on efficiency wise and pumping about 50lbs/min. Using a rough conversion of 10.5hp to every lbs/min (as suggested by the garrett site) you get 525hp.

                      Now consider that the engine should be quite efficient at 7500rpm thanks to all the head work he has done. Say conservatively it is operating at 115% efficiency (VE).

                      This just scrapes through at the 600hp mark (603.75). So either their dyno is full of shit or the engine is operating somewhere around 130-140 VE.

                      eh, whats it matter, the thing is making great power and would be freaking fast!
